(53,661 posts)42. No, they were juvenile delinquents, not necessarily challenged. It's the girl's inability to testify
is why these cases don't go to court. I
n some areas, the ranges of IQ, emotional maturity or behaviors are not separated. Children not prone to violence or acting out because they are working on just being able to function - carrying out a conversation, writing or reading being a huge challenge, reading a clock, knowing how to tie their shoes or those who need care such with tolieting or in wheelchairs, are bullied and abused by those who are much more capable physically and mentall. They are troubled as they come from homes where they are abused and act it on other children unprepared to handle it.
The lesser capable are the perfect victim, unable to express and resist being bullied or attacks, verbal, physical or sexual. Budget cuts, a sense of disrespect and nepotism result in administrations who will squeeze all of them together for the higher payments from their state for disabled education. They are denying them the education the IDEA mandates.
Since this appears to be a private school, there is no basis to force them to obey the mandates as public schools are required to do. But even those can fall down on the job as parents of other children resent the high cost of trying to get them ready to meet society as adutls and funds are cut mercilessly. Yes, things happen.
